A phase II multicentre study of a 3-week schedule of irinotecan (CPT-11) and cisplatin providing the highest recommended dose intensity of both agents in combination, was conducted in patients with advanced non-small cell lung cancer (NSCLC). Seventy-four stage IIIB (not suitable for radiotherapy) or stage IV NSCLC patients were enrolled to receive CPT-11 200 mg/m(2) i.v. and cisplatin 80 mg/m(2) i.v. on day 1 every 3 weeks. Relative dose-intensities for CPT-11 and cisplatin were 92 and 95%, respectively. No complete responses were observed. Twenty-five patients out of 73 obtained a partial response (34.2%). Partial responses were confirmed in 18 patients (24.7%: 95% CI, 15.3-36.1%). Median survival overall was 8.2 months, 9.7 months for patients with baseline performance status (PS) 0 and 1, and 4 months for patients with PS 2. The 1-year survival rate was 31%. Major clinical toxicities were grade 3 and 4 delayed diarrhoea (29% of patients) and febrile neutropenia (14% of patients). In conclusion, the present once-every-3-week schedule of CPT-11 and cisplatin is feasible and active in PS 0-1 advanced NSCLC patients, but results do not seem superior to those reported with other schedules.  相似文献

Background: The combination of gemcitabine and cisplatin has proven effective in the treatment of advanced non-small-cell lung cancer (NSCLC). However, the optimal schedule for administration of the two drugs has not yet been determined. In this study we evaluated the activity and toxicity of a weekly gemcitabine and cisplatin schedule.Patients and methods: Thirty-six untreated patients with stage IIIB–IV NSCLC entered the study. Treatment consisted of gemcitabine 1000 mg/m2 i.v. and cisplatin 35 mg/m2 i.v., both given weekly on days 1, 8, and 15, followed by one week of rest.Results: Ninety-seven courses (273 weekly administrations) were delivered. The median dose-intensity was 612 mg/m2 per week for gemcitabine (82%) and 21 mg/m2 per week for cisplatin (80%). All 36 of the patients were evaluable for toxicity, and 30 for response. Partial remissions were observed in 12 patients, for an overall response rate of 40% (95% confidence interval (95% CI): 22.5%–57.5%). Most of the partial remissions were seen in IIIB patients (54% of the stage IIIB and 22% of the stage IV patients responded). According to the intent-to-treat principle, the response rate was 33.3% (12 of 36 patients). The median response duration was 9.9 months (range 4–23) and the median survival time 11.8 months (range 1–24). World Health Organization (WHO) grade 3–4 myelotoxicity was: thrombocytopenia in nine patients (25%), neutropenia in six (16.6%) and anemia in six (16.6%); there was very little additional major toxicity.Conclusions: This regimen appears to be active and to have a favourable toxicity profile.  相似文献

PURPOSE: To evaluate the efficacy and tolerance of the irinotecan plus docetaxel combination in patients with advanced non-small cell lung cancer (NSCLC). PATIENTS AND METHODS: Thirty-nine chemotherapy-na?ve patients with advanced NSCLC were treated with irinotecan 200mg/m2 followed by docetaxel 80 mg/m2 intravenously on day 1 with granulocyte colony-stimulating factor (150 microg/m2) support from day 2 to 9. Treatment was repeated every 3 weeks. RESULTS: A partial response was achieved in 9 (23%; 95% confidence interval 9.85-36.3%) patients; stable and progressive disease were observed in 10 (25.6%) and 20 (51.4%) patients, respectively. The median duration of response was 7.1 months and the median time to tumor progression 3 months. The median survival time was 10.8 months and the 1-year survival 42.2%. Four (10.3%) patients developed grade 4 neutropenia and all but one were complicated with fever; there was no treatment-related death. Nine (23.1%) patients developed grade 3 or 4 diarrhea while grade 2 or 3 fatigue occurred in nine (23.1%), and grade 3 mucositis in two (2.6%). CONCLUSION: The combination of irinotecan/docetaxel is a relatively active non-platinum-based chemotherapy regimen with manageable toxicity, which could be given in an outpatient basis; this regimen merits to be further studied in order to improve its tolerance and evaluate its clinical relevance in patients who can not tolerate platinum-based doublets.  相似文献

BACKGROUND: This trial investigated the activity and toxicity of gemcitabine in previously untreated elderly (> 70 years) patients with advanced (stage IIIB-IV) non-small cell lung cancer (NSCLC). PATIENTS AND METHODS: From January 1997 to July 1998, 46 patients with advanced NSCLC aged over 70 years with a performance status of 0-2 were entered into the study. Gemcitabine 1000 mg/m2 was administered as a 30-min infusion once a week for 3 weeks followed by a week of rest; cycles were repeated every 4 weeks. RESULTS: Forty-four patients were evaluable for response. One complete response and nine partial responses were observed, for an overall response rate of 22.2% (95% C.I.: 11.3-37.5). The median time to disease progression was 5.1 months (95% C.I.: 3.5-6.7), the median duration of response was 6.3 months, and the median overall survival time 6.75 months (95% C.I.: 5.3-8.2). All patients were evaluable for toxicity (184 cycles, median = 3 cycles/patient) and no grade 4 hematologic toxicities were reported. WHO grade 3 leukopenia, neutropenia and anemia occurred in 3.3, 0.5 and 1.1% of cycles, respectively. Grade 3 skin rash occurred in 4.3% of patients. These side effects led to treatment discontinuation in two patients. CONCLUSION: Our data show that gemcitabine is active and well tolerated in patients aged over 70 years with advanced NSCLC.  相似文献

PURPOSE: To assess the efficacy and tolerance of the vinorelbine/cisplatin combination in non-small cell lung cancer patients pre-treated with a taxane-based regimen. PATIENTS AND METHODS: Among the 32 enrolled patients, 28 (87.5%) had a PS (WHO) of 0-1 and 13 (40.6%) have previously received both platinum compounds and taxanes. Vinorelbine (25 mg/m2 on days 1 and 8) was given by a rapid i.v. infusion and cisplatin (80 mg/m2 on day 8) after appropriate hydration. The treatment was repeated every 3 weeks. RESULTS: A partial response was achieved in six patients (ORR=18.8%; 95% confidence interval: 5.23-32.27); 13 (44.8%) and 10 (34.5%) patients had stable and progressive disease, respectively (intention-to-treat analysis). Four partial responses were observed in patients who were previously treated with taxanes/platinum-containing regimens. The median time to tumor progression was 4.7 months (range, 1.3-15.4). After a median follow-up period of 6.3 months (range, 1.3-15.4) the median overall survival was 7.6 months and the 1-year survival rate 17.7%. Grade 3 and 4 granulocytopenia was observed in 11 (34.4%) patients and grade 4 thrombocytopenia in one (3.1%). Eleven (34.4%) patients presented grade 2 and 3 anemia. Febrile neutropenia occurred in one (3.1%) patient. Grade 3 and 4 nausea/vomiting was reported in one (9.3%) patient each and grade 2 fatigue in four (12.5%). CONCLUSIONS: The combination of vinorelbine and cisplatin is an active and well tolerated salvage regimen in NSCLC patients pre-treated with taxane-based chemotherapy.  相似文献

A phase II study was conducted to assess the activity and toxicity of irinotecan (CPT-11) and carboplatin (CBDCA) combination chemotherapy for advanced non-small-cell lung cancer (NSCLC). Eligibility included chemo-naive advanced NSCLC patients with measurable disease and a good performance status. CPT-11 of 50 mg/m(2) was administered as a 90-min intravenous infusion on days 1, 8, and 15. CBDCA dosed to an area under the concentration-time curve of 5 mgmin/ml, using Calvert's formula, was administered by 90-min infusion after the CPT-11 infusion on day 1. Treatment was repeated 28 days interval for at least two cycles. Haematopoietic growth factors were not routinely used. From December 1997 to January 1999, 36 patients were entered into the study. The overall response rate was 25.0% (95% confidence interval: 12.1-42.2%). The median survival time and the 1-year survival rate were 10.2 months and 42.2%, respectively. Major toxicity by Japan Clinical Oncology Group criteria was as follows: grade 3-4 neutropenia 76.5%; grade 3 anemia 26.5%; grade 3/4 thrombocytopenia 47.1%; grade 3 nausea/vomiting 36.1%; grade 3-4 diarrhoea 5.9%; grade 3 alopecia 5.9%; grade 3-4 skin rush 2.9%. Four patients developed febrile neutropenia and only one had serious diarrhea induced by CPT-11. Actual relative delivery dose of CPT-11 to the projected one on days 8 and 15 were 0.86 and 0.43, respectively. It seemed that CPT-11 and CBDCA was more toxic regimen than CPT-11 and CDDP in advanced NSCLC. The relatively disappointing response rate could be related with low dose intensity of CPT-11.  相似文献

Purpose  To determine the efficacy and safety of the combination therapy with docetaxel and cisplatin (CDDP) at low doses in elderly patients with advanced NSCLC. Patients and methods  A total of 42 patients aged ≥70 years with previously untreated advanced NSCLC received docetaxel 75 mg/m2 plus CDDP 50 mg/m2 on day 1. The regimen was repeated every 21 days. Patients received a minimum of three courses unless progressive disease was detected. Results  By intent-to-treat analysis, the overall response rate was 31% (95% CI, 17.8–47.2%). A total of 18 patients (43%) had stable disease and 11 (26%) progressed. Median time to progression was 5.2 months. Overall median survival was 8.9 months, with 1-year actuarial survival rate of 41%. Eastern Cooperative Oncology Group performance status was improved in 18 patients (43%). The chemotherapy regimen was well tolerated. A total of 11 patients (26%) had grade 3/4 adverse events: 7 (17%) neutropenia (one of them was diagnosed with febrile neutropenia), 3 (7%) asthenia, 3 (7%) nausea/vomiting, 1 (2%) diarrhea, 1 (2%) thrombocytopenia and 1 (2%) neurotoxicity. No death due to toxicity was seen. Conclusion  The combination of low-dose CDDP and docetaxel for elderly patients with advanced NSCLC is an efficient and well-tolerated chemotherapeutic approach.  相似文献

INTRODUCTION: Single-agent docetaxel is active as second-line chemotherapy in non-small cell lung cancer (NSCLC) pretreated patients; seven phase II studies have shown response rates of about 20% and 9 months of median survival. Two phase III studies documented a survival benefit at 1 year compared to BSC and vinorelbine or ifosfamide. Recent trials indicate acceptable activity and a good safety profile of weekly docetaxel with doses of 25-43 mg/m2. The aim of our study was to confirm this evidence and to evaluate activity and toxicity of weekly docetaxel at the dose of 40 mg/m2. PATIENTS ATND METHODS: Twenty-one patients with NSCLC entered the study (7 stage IIIB and 14 stage IV): 13 males and 8 females. Median age was 66 years (range, 53-75). ECOG was O in 6, 1 in 9 and 2 in 6 patients. All patients were pretreated with a first-line chemotherapy (13 patients progressed soon after the first line); 6 of them received palliative radiotherapy on the chest. The treatment consisted of weekly docetaxel, 40 mg/m2 in 1 hr for six weeks with two weeks of rest (1 cycle). A total of 87 administrations was delivered (median, 4; range, 1-12). RESPONSES: All patients were assessable for response (according to the "intent-to-treat principle") and for toxicity. No complete or partial remission was observed; 2 minor responses (9.5%), 1 stable disease (5%), 8 progressive diseases (38%) were documented. Seven patients dropped out the study due to severe toxicity (33.5%) and 3 due to early death (14%). Median survival was 3 months (range, 1-17), and 1-year survival was 9.5%. Toxicity was as follows: grade 4 diarrhea in 1; grade 3 asthenia in 8 (38%), grade 3 stomatitis in 2; grade 3 neutropenia in 1; allergic reactions in 2. No treatment-related death was recorded. CONCLUSIONS: The trial showed only very modest activity of weekly docetaxel, with severe side effects that induced us to stop the accrual in order to prevent other worse toxicities. We therefore concluded that a dose of 40 mg/m2 of weekly docetaxel is not manageable and does not seem to provide a real benefit in terms of response and quality of life.  相似文献

BACKGROUND: Lung cancer is the leading cause of cancer death in men worldwide; most cases are not suitable for radical surgery at diagnosis and palliative treatment remains the primary goal of therapy. Cisplatin and gemcitabine are among the most active cytotoxic agents for the treatment of non-small cell lung cancer (NSCLC): they have non-overlapping toxicity and preclinical studies have demonstrated their potential synergistic interaction. PATIENTS AND METHODS: The aims of the present study were to assess the activity and tolerability of cisplatin 80 mg/m2 on day 1, combined with gemcitabine 1000 mg/m2 on days 1 and 8, administered every 3 weeks. A total of 46 consecutive patients with advanced NSCLC entered this study; all of them were evaluable for toxicity and for activity. RESULTS: According to an intent-to-treat analysis, 15 patients attained a partial response (33%), 9 (20%) obtained a disease stabilisation and 22 (47%) progressed. This regimen appeared to be modestly toxic, with grades 3-4 leukopenia and thrombocytopenia observed in 10% and 6% of cases respectively; grade 3 vomiting appeared in 12 patients (26%) and grade 3 mucositis in 1 patient. The median time-to-progression and overall survival were 200 and 400 days, respectively. CONCLUSION: Our study of gemicitabine + cisplatin on stage IV NSCLC patients achieved favourable results in terms of toxicity and overall survival.  相似文献

Studies in experimental human lung cancer models have suggested that interferon may enhance significantly the response to some cytotoxic drugs. We have performed a phase II study of cisplatin (100 mg/m2 q.21 or 28 days) and alpha-2 interferon (3 or 5 MU three times weekly) in 68 patients with advanced non-small cell lung cancer and good performance status. As toxicity was acceptable, the dose of interferon and schedule of cisplatin were increased at the midpoint of the study. 46% (11/24) of patients with squamous carcinoma responded and an overall partial response rate of 30% was attained in 60 evaluable patients. There was no potentiation of haematological, renal or neurological toxicity but nausea and vomiting were severe. These results suggest that the combination has activity in this usually refractory disease.  相似文献

BACKGROUND: The combination of gemcitabine and cisplatin is among the most active regimens for the treatment of NSCLC. However, the optimal dose and schedule for administration of the two drugs has not yet been determined. We investigated the activity and toxicity of a gemcitabine and split-dose cisplatin regimen in an outpatient setting for patients with advanced non-small cell lung cancer (NSCLC). PATIENTS AND METHODS: From June 2004 to May 2005 patients with stage IIIB or IV who had not had prior chemotherapy entered the study. Treatment consisted of gemcitabine 1250 mg/m2 and cisplatin 35 mg/m2, both given intravenously on days 1 and 8 every 21 days. RESULTS: Forty-five patients were entered this study. Patient characteristics were as follows: male/female, 34/11; median age (range), 62 (30-76) years; ECOG PS 0/1/2, 7/30/8; stage IIIB/IV, 18/27. A total of 168 cycles were delivered, with a median of 4 cycles (range, 1-6). All patients were evaluable for toxicity. Grade 3 and 4 toxicities according to the NCI toxicity criteria included neutropenia in 8 patients (18%), anemia in 4 (9%), thrombocytopenia in 7 (15%), and emesis in 1 (2%). Of 42 patients assessable for response, 23 patients showed a partial remission. On intent-to-treat basis, the overall response rate was 51% (95% CI, 37-65%). Median time to progression was 6.0 months (range, 1.2-12.0 months) and median overall survival was 13.1 months (range, 1.4-17 months). CONCLUSIONS: This regimen with gemcitabine and split-dose cisplatin using a 21-day schedule appears to be active and very well-tolerated in an outpatients setting for patients with advanced NSCLC.  相似文献

PURPOSE: To evaluate the activity and toxicity of the sequential administration of vinorelbine/cisplatin (VC regimen) followed by the docetaxel/gemcitabine (DG regimen) combination in patients with advanced non-small cell lung cancer (NSCLC). PATIENTS AND TREATMENT: Fifty-nine previously untreated patients with advanced/metastatic NSCLC received three cycles of cisplatin 80 mg/m(2) (day 1), and vinorelbine 30 mg/m(2) (days 1 and 8 every 3 weeks; VC regimen), followed by six cycles of docetaxel (65 mg/m(2), day 1) and gemcitabine (1,500 mg/m(2), day 1), (DG regimen) every 2 weeks. RESULTS: One (1.7%) complete and 26 (44.1%) partial responses were achieved for an overall response rate of 45.8% (95% CI 33.05-58.48%); 12 (20.3%) patients had stable disease and 20 (33.9%) progressive disease. The median time to progression was 5.3 months, the median survival time 12.5 months and the 1-year survival rate 51%. The main toxicity was grade III/IV neutropenia occurring in 25.5% of patients; all other hematologic and non-hematologic toxicities were relatively infrequent. CONCLUSIONS: The sequential administration of VC and DG regimens was well tolerated and active against advanced NSCLC and merits to be further evaluated against a single doublet.  相似文献

Based upon the results of phase I study of irinotecan (CPT-11) combined with cisplatin (CDDP) on non-small cell lung cancer (NSCLC), a combination phase II study on NSCLC was carried out from Feb., 1992 to Sep., 1992. CPT-11 (60 mg/m2) and CDDP (80 mg/m2) were administered by i.v. drip infusion, with administration schedules of Days 1, 8, 15 and only Day 1, respectively. This therapy course was repeated every 4 weeks. Subjects were NSCLC patients of stage III B or IV disease. Those without prior chemotherapy (Group A) and those with prior therapy (Group B) were enrolled separately. Seventy patients were entered into Group A and 32 patients into Group B. One of the patients of Group A was ineligible. The characteristics of the eligible cases of Group A were: male/female, 51/18; median age, 61 years old; PS 0/1/2, 18/39/12; stage IIIB/IV, 26/43; and adeno/squamous/large, 51/15/3. Those of group B were: male/female, 20/12; median age, 62 years old; PS 0/1/2, 5/18/9; stage I/IIIB/IV, 1/7/24, adeno/squamous/large/ad-sq, 28/2/1/1. Thirty-three patients (47.8%) responded in Group A and B patients (25.0%) responded in Group B. Major adverse reactions (grade 3 or higher) of Group A/Group B were neutropenia (80.3%/73.3%), anemia (35.3%/34.4%), diarrhea (18.8%/28.1%) and nausea/vomiting (34.8%/34.4%). Median survival times for Group A and Group B were 308 and 295 days, respectively. CPT-11 in combination with CDDP is effective against NSCLC, suggesting that further studies are needed to determine the usefulness of this therapy.  相似文献

The purpose of this phase II trial was to investigate the efficacy and safety of a combination chemotherapy with gemcitabine, vinorelbine and cisplatin in the first-line treatment of advanced non-small cell lung cancer (NSCLC). Patients with NSCLC stage IIIB or IV disease received 1000 mg/m(2) gemcitabine and 25 mg/m(2) vinorelbine on days 1 and 8 and 75 mg/m(2) cisplatin on day 2, every 3 weeks. From December 1998 to May 1999, 31 patients (21 stage IV and 10 stage IIIB disease), with a median age of 59 years (range 40-72 years) were enrolled. The overall intent-to-treat response rate was 45% (95% confidence interval (CI): 27-64%) with 2 complete responders (CR) and 12 partial responders (PR), 7 patients had stable disease and 10 progressed. Median survival was 12.8 months (95% CI: 6.5-12.8+ months), median time to progression was 5.1 months (95% CI: 3.5-7.7 months), and the 1-year survival rate was 52.9% (95% CI: 36.7-76.2%). Patients with stage IIIB disease had a significantly longer overall survival than patients with stage IV disease (P=0.05). Transient World Health Organization (WHO) grade IV leucopenia, anaemia and thrombocytopenia occurred in 3 (10%), 2 (6%) and 3 (10%) patients, respectively. The predominant non-haematological toxicities were alopecia and nausea/vomiting. 15 patients (48%) had WHO grade II and III alopecia and 14 patients (45%) nausea/vomiting. The combination of gemcitabine, vinorelbine and cisplatin has demonstrated major antitumour efficacy in advanced NSCLC with a manageable toxicity profile.  相似文献

BACKGROUND: Many regimens of gemcitabine-cisplatin chemotherapy have proven activity in patients with advanced non-small cell lung cancer (NSCLC). However, the optimal dose and schedule still have to be established. PATIENTS AND METHODS: We conducted a phase II study with administration of cisplatin 50 mg/m(2) on days 1 and 8 and gemcitabine 800 mg/m(2) on days 2, 9 and 15. This schedule was selected to optimise the synergism between the two drugs and reduce toxicity due to high dose cisplatin. RESULTS: Thirty-six chemo-naive patients with stage IIIA, IIIB or IV NSCLC entered the study (26 men, 10 women; median age 58 years, range 29-74). Twenty patients achieved a partial response: 7 out of 10 stage IIIA patients, 7 out of 13 stage IIIB patients and 6 out of 13 stage IV patients. On intent-to-treat basis, the overall response rate (RR) was 58% (95% confidence interval, 42-74%). Ninety percent of stage IIIA patients and 46% of stage IIIB patients received adjuvant surgery or radiotherapy. Overall median duration of response was 28 weeks (range 6-147 weeks). For stage IIIA, IIIB and IV patients, these numbers were 91, 13 and 23 weeks, respectively. One-year survival was 49% with 90%, 23% and 42% for stage IIIA, IIIB and IV patients, respectively. The main toxicity was myelosuppression. WHO grades 3 and 4 leukopenia occurred in 67% of patients, whereas 61% experienced grade 3 or 4 thrombocytopenia. Although hematological toxicity was clinically tolerable, it frequently led to omission of gemcitabine administration on day 15. The incidence of non-hematological toxicity was very low. CONCLUSION: This regimen of cisplatin on days 1 and 8 and gemcitabine on days 2, 9 and 15 induced a high RR in patients with advanced NCSLC. Frequent omission of gemcitabine day 15 is a limitation of this schedule. This should be an important factor in a practical approach to decide on the most optimal schedule of the cisplatin plus gemcitabine combination.  相似文献

This phase I study was designed to determine the maximum tolerated dose (MTD) and toxicity of a weekly docetaxel (TXT) and cisplatin (CDDP) combination regimen in advanced non-small cell lung cancer (NSCLC). Patients with stage IIIB or IV NSCLC who were previously untreated were eligible. Docetaxel, at a starting dose of 20 mg m(-2) per week on days 1, 8 and 15, was combined with a fixed dose of cisplatin 80 mg m(-2) on day 1. Docetaxel was increased in 5 mg m(-2) per week steps. Chemotherapy was given in a 4-weeks cycle. Dose-limiting toxicities (DLTs) were defined as grade 3-4 leukopenia, thrombocytopenia, anemia, fever with grade 4 neutropenia and more than grade 2 non-hematologic toxicity, with the exception of nausea, vomiting, and alopecia. Omission of chemotherapy on day 8 and/or 15 was also considered DLT. Eighteen patients were enrolled in this study. Leukopenia, anemia and fatigue were the DLTs. No grade 4 toxicities were seen in any patients. The overall response rate was 44.4% (95% confidence interval, 21.5-67.4%). The recommended dose of TXT to be combined with CDDP 80 mg m(-2) on day 1 is 35 mg m(-2) per week on days 1, 8 and 15. This is a promising regimen, therefore a multicenter phase II study is now under way.  相似文献

OBJECTIVES: This phase II study was conducted to investigate the efficacy and safety of irinotecan (CPT-11) and ifosfamide as first-line chemotherapy for advanced non-small cell lung cancer (NSCLC). METHODS: Eligibility criteria included histologically or cytologically confirmed NSCLC (stage IIIb or IV), no prior treatment, and measurable or evaluable disease. CPT-11 (80 mg/m(2)) was administered intravenously on days 1, 8, and 15, while ifosfamide (1.5 g/m(2)) was given on days 1 through 3 every 4 weeks. RESULTS: Forty-four patients (31 men) with a median age of 65 years (range 43-75) and a median ECOG performance status of 1 (range 0-2) were enrolled. The response rate was 29.5% [95% CI: 16.7-45.2%], with 13 partial responses. The median survival was 12.5 months, the median time to progression was 5.3 months, and the 1 and 2-year survival rates were 52.3 and 11.3%, respectively. Toxicity was generally mild; WHO grade 3-4 neutropenia was recorded in 38.6% of the patients, grade 3 diarrhea in 6.8%, and grade 3-4 nausea/vomiting in 0%. CONCLUSIONS: CPT-11 combined with ifosfamide demonstrated anti-tumor activity in advanced NSCLC, with response and survival rates similar to those of cisplatin-based chemotherapy but with a more favorable toxicity profile.  相似文献

We conducted a phase II trial of triplet chemotherapy consisting of vinorelbine, gemcitabine, and cisplatin in patients with advanced non-small cell lung cancer to assess its efficacy and toxicity. Thirty-three patients with chemotherapy-naïve stage IIIB disease (n=8), stage IV disease (n=23), or recurrence after surgical resection (n=2) were given intravenous infusions of vinorelbine 25 mg m−2, gemcitabine 1000 mg m−2, and cisplatin 40 mg m−2 on days 1 and 8 at 3-week intervals. There were 16 partial responses, and the objective response rate was 48% (95% confidence interval: 31–66%). The median survival time was 13.5 months (95% confidence interval: 10.6–16.4 months), and the one-year survival rate was 61%. Grade 4 haematologic toxicity consisted of neutropenia in 72% of patients, and febrile neutropenia occurred in 42% of the patients. There was one toxic death, and it was attributed to neutropenic fever and haemoptysis. Autopsy revealed diffuse pulmonary haemorrhage secondary to bacterial abscesses and vasculitis in both lungs. The common nonhaematologic toxicities included grade 2–3 nausea (39%) and vomiting (18%). Triplet chemotherapy containing vinorelbine, gemcitabine, and cisplatin is effective in the treatment of chemo-näive patients with advanced non-small cell lung cancer, but produces unacceptable frequent febrile neutropenia.British Journal of Cancer (2002) 87, 1360–1364. doi:10.1038/sj.bjc.6600658 www.bjcancer.com© 2002 Cancer Research UK  相似文献

The aim of this study was to compare the irinotecan/cisplatin regimen with cisplatin as second-line chemotherapy in patients with advanced non-small-cell lung cancer (NSCLC) pretreated with a taxane/gemcitabine regimen. Patients (n = 147) with stage IV NSCLC pretreated with a taxane/gemcitabine regimen were randomly assigned to receive either irinotecan (110 mg m(-2), day 1 and 100 mg m(-2), day 8) and cisplatin (80 mg m(-2), day 8) (IC; n = 74) or CDDP (80 mg m(-2), day 1) (C; n = 73) every 3 weeks. Patients treated with IC and C had a median survival of 7.8 and 8.8 months, respectively (P = 0.933). The 1-year survival rate was 34.3% for IC-treated patients and 31.7% for C-treated patients. Cox's regression analysis revealed that response to treatment (hazard ratio (HR) = 2.787; 95% confidence interval (CI): 1.1578-4.922) and performance status (HR = 1.865; 95% CI: 1.199-2.872) was independent prognostic factors for survival. Overall response rate was 22.5% (95% CI: 12.8-32.2%) for IC-treated patients and 7.0% (95% CI: 1.15-13.6%) for C-treated patients (P = 0.012); tumour growth control (partial remission (PR) + stable disease (SD)) was observed in 26 (38%) IC and 25 (36%) C patients (P = 0.878). There was no difference in terms of quality of life between the two chemotherapy arms. The incidence of febrile neutropenia, grade 3 and 4 neutropenia and grade 3 and 4 diarrhoea was significantly higher in the IC- than the C-treated patients. Other toxicities were mild. There were no treatment-related deaths in either arm. The IC regimen did not confer a survival benefit compared with C as second-line treatment of patients with advanced NSCLC pretreated with a taxane/gemcitabine regimen, despite its better efficacy in terms of response rate.  相似文献

A phase I study was conducted in advanced non-small cell lung cancer to determine the maximum tolerated dose (MTD) of irinotecan combined with a fixed schedule of cisplatin and ifosfamide with rhG-CSF support. In addition, efficacy including survival time was evaluated at 2 years after the completion of patient registration. Cisplatin (20 mg/m2) and ifosfamide (1.5 g/m2) were administered at fixed doses on days 1-4, and irinotecan was given on days 1, 8 and 15 starting at 40 mg/m2, which was increased in 10 mg/m2 increments. This regimen was repeated every 4 weeks. rhG-CSF was administered subcutaneously at a dose of 50 microg/m2 on days 5-18 except on the day of irinotecan treatment. Forty-five patients were registered and 35 had received no prior chemotherapy. MTD or irinotecan was defined according to toxicity and the dose during three courses was increased up to 70 mg/m2. The dose 60 mg/m2 was recommended for phase II study. The dose-limiting factor was thrombocytopenia. The overall response rate was 57.8% and the median survival time was 492 days. In chemotherapy-naive patients, the response rate was 65.7% (95% CI; 50-81.4%), median response duration 161 days, median survival time 513 days, 1-year survival rate 62.4%, and 2-year survival rate 27.3%.  相似文献
